Boards Conference in Edmonton
January 17-19th
Release date: January 15, 1999
More than 220 Alberta school trustees and administrators will gather at the Sheraton Grande in Edmonton for the Alberta School Boards Association's (ASBA) conference for new trustees and new board chairs.
DR. DAVID TOWNSEND -
THE IMPACT OF REFORM ON EDUCATION
Sunday, January 17, 7pm
Dr. David Townsend's ongoing research about the impact of educational reform
suggests that while Alberta's schools are doing more with less, any conclusion
that the reformed system is a "better" system is at best premature.
To sum up his findings, following the restructuring launched in 1993, conditions
in schools are about the same or worse.
